Police warn public not to approach man wanted in connection with Rugby assault

POLICE are appealing for help to locate a man in connection with an assault in Rugby – but have warned the public not to approach him.

Officers believe Mathew Floyd, 27, can assist their enquiries in connection with an assault in Rugby earlier this month.

Floyd is white, around six feet tall, and of slim build. He has a tattoo of rosary beads on his neck and a further tattoo on his hand.

He has links to Rugby and within the West Midlands area.




Anyone who sees Floyd or has information about his whereabouts is asked not to approach him, but to call police on 101 referencing incident number 238 of September 8, or Crimestoppers anonymously on 0800 555 111.
